This Viral Photo Of Girls From ‘Kerala College’ Protesting Against A Ban On Jeans Is Fake

A photograph, allegedly of a group of girls from Kerala wearing lungis to protest a ban on jeans imposed by in colleges, has been doing the rounds on social media since Sunday and has since gone viral. 

Here is the photo:

It had over 1000 shares on Facebook with personalities like celebrity hairstylist Sapna Bhavnani among those sharing it. It is also doing the rounds on Twitter.

But wait…

Turns out the same image did the rounds when a Mahesh Babu film released in 2015.

And some folks on Twitter are claiming that this is from even before that film came out and is of some Kerala students at a dance competition.
